Ezhamkadalinakkare (transl.Across The Seven Seas) is a 1979 Indian Malayalam-language film, directed by I. V. Sasi and produced by N. G. John.[1] The film stars K. R. Vijaya in the lead role, whereas supporting roles were played by Soman, Seema, Ravikumar, Vidhubala, P. Bhaskaran, Henry Marsal, Janardanan and Jo Washington.[2] It is the first Malayalam film to be shot in North America, with Manhattan being one of its locations.[3] The song "Suralokajaladhaara" was filmed near in Niagara Falls, Ontario, Canada.[4] This film was a remake of the Tamil film Ore Vaanam Ore Bhoomi directed by I. V. Sasi.

The music was composed by M. S. Viswanathan and the lyrics were written by P. Bhaskaran.
